Like most of the social networking sites we’ll be speaking about In this particular put up, YouTube has an interesting history. Released in 2005, the video clip-sharing platform was to begin with intended to be a relationship provider, With all the founders reportedly publishing ads on Craigslist to entice women into putting up videos of them selves referring to their suitable companions.

For people dwelling with extra severe psychological illnesses, the consequences of social media on psychiatric symptoms have received much less interest. 1 research discovered that participation in chat rooms might contribute to worsening symptoms in young people with psychotic Diseases (Mittal, Tessner, & Walker, 2007), though A further review of sufferers with psychosis identified that social media use appeared to predict small temper (Berry, Emsley, Lobban, & Bucci, 2018). These reports highlight a clear marriage among social media use and mental well being That will not be current normally population studies (Orben & Przybylski, 2019), and emphasize the necessity to investigate how social media may add to symptom severity and no matter if protective things could possibly be identified to mitigate these challenges.
